#a3e258 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a3e258 is composed of 63.9% red, 88.6% green and 34.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 27.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 61.1% yellow and 11.4% black. It has a hue angle of 87.4 degrees, a saturation of 70.4% and a lightness of 61.6%. #a3e258 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ffb0 with #47c500. Closest websafe color is: #99cc66.

Shades and Tints of #a3e258

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f6fcee is the lightest one.
